Course Content

• Developing Critical Thinking Skills in Young Learners: Theoretical Frameworks and Practical Applications
• Analyzing Textual Evidence: Interpretation and Inference in French Primary Texts
• Evaluating Information Sources: Media Literacy and Critical Consumption in a French Context
• Developing Argumentation Skills in French: Constructing Logical Arguments and Counter-arguments
• Problem-Solving Strategies: Applying Critical Thinking to Real-World Scenarios in French Primary Education
• Fostering Debate and Discussion: Creating Engaging Classrooms for Critical Thinking (French)
• Assessing Critical Thinking: Developing Robust and Meaningful Assessment Tools
• Integrating Technology to Enhance Critical Thinking: Digital Resources and Activities in French Primary School
